The Physics Instructional Support Group serves Berkeley faculty, graduate student instructors, undergraduate students, and the larger physics education community by:
- providing physics instructors with over 600 lecture demonstrations to complement most lower division courses
- supporting instructional labs for seven lower division courses and two upper division courses
- working with faculty and graduate instructors to develop new teaching materials
- advising instructors on course web site development and new instructional technologies
- assisting with special departmental events and programs for K-12 students and the public
- exchanging ideas and materials with the physics education community
The lower division physics instructional labs are located on the 2nd floor of Physics South (7 & 8 lab series) and the ground floor of Birge Hall (5BL & 5CL). The upper division lab spaces are found on the 2nd floor of Physics North. Lecture demonstration development and storage spaces are located in 72 Physics North adjacent to lecture halls 1, 2, 3, and 4. An additional physics lecture demonstration prep and storage space is adjacent to the large lecture theater in Pimentel Hall. There are also test and development spaces in Physics South 214 and Birge 57.
